Selecting the Setup Data to be Recorded to the Top Position of the Song The current settings of the Mixing Console display and other panel settings you made can be recorded to the top position of the Song as Setup data. The panel settings recorded here are automatically recalled when the Song starts. 1 Select the Song to which you want to record the Setup data. 2 Call up the operation display. [FUNCTION] → TAB [F] MENU 2 → [B] SONG CREATOR → TAB[E][F] SETUP 3 Songs 4 5 3 Press the SONG [J] (STOP) button to move the Song position to the top of the Song. 4 Determine the Setup data to be recorded. [1 ]- SELECT [3 ] Determines which playback features and functions will be automatically called up along with the selected Song. The items selected here can be recorded only to the top position of the Song, except for the KEYBOARD VOICE. VOICE, VOLUME, PAN, FILTER, EFFECT, TEMPO, EQ: Records the tempo setting and all settings made from the Mixing Console. KEYBOARD VOICE: Records the panel settings, including the Voice selection of the keyboard parts (RIGHT 1, 2, and LEFT) and their on/ off status. Panel settings recorded here are same as the ones memorized to the One Touch Setting. This can be recorded at any point in a Song, letting you change Voices in the middle of a Song. LYRICS SETTING: Records the settings in the Lyrics display. SCORE SETTING: Records the settings in the Score display. MIC/VOCAL HARMONY (PSR-S975), MIC SETTING (PSRS775): Records the microphone/guitar settings. For details about the parameters, refer to the "Parameter Chart" in the Data List on the website. GUIDE SETTING: Records the settings of the Guide functions including the Guide ON/OFF setting. PSR-S975/S775 Reference Manual 65
